推荐阅读:
[AI-人工智能]免翻墙的AI利器:樱桃茶·智域GPT,让你轻松使用ChatGPT和Midjourney - 免费AIGC工具 - 拼车/合租账号 八折优惠码: AIGCJOEDISCOUNT2024
[AI-人工智能]银河录像局: 国内可靠的AI工具与流媒体的合租平台 高效省钱、现号秒发、翻车赔偿、无限续费|95折优惠码: AIGCJOE
[AI-人工智能]免梯免翻墙-ChatGPT拼车站月卡 | 可用GPT4/GPT4o/o1-preview | 会话隔离 | 全网最低价独享体验ChatGPT/Claude会员服务
[AI-人工智能]边界AICHAT - 超级永久终身会员激活 史诗级神器,口碑炸裂!300万人都在用的AI平台
ChatGPT作为一款强大的语言模型,其编程助手功能为编程学习和实践带来了革命性的变化。这款新工具能够帮助用户解答编程问题、编写代码片段,并提供调试建议,极大地提升了编程效率和学习体验。用户只需提出编程需求或遇到的问题,ChatGPT编程助手就能迅速给出解决方案或指导,成为编程学习与实践的重要工具。
本文目录导读:
随着人工智能技术的迅猛发展,ChatGPT作为新一代的语言模型,在各个领域展现出卓越的能力,作为一款能够与用户进行流畅对话、提供信息、帮助解决问题的强大AI工具,ChatGPT不仅在语言理解与生成方面表现突出,还逐渐拓展了其在编程领域的应用,ChatGPT的编程助手功能不仅为编程新手提供了极大的便利,也为资深开发者们带来了全新的开发体验。
ChatGPT编程助手的定义与核心价值
编程助手功能是ChatGPT的一个重要组成部分,它利用自身的强大语言处理能力,帮助用户解答编程过程中遇到的各种问题,并提供相应的解决方案,从语法错误提示到代码优化建议,从函数调用指导到算法优化指导,ChatGPT都能为用户提供精准的帮助,这种即时、便捷、智能的编程辅助,无疑大大提高了编程效率和质量。
ChatGPT编程助手的功能与优势
1. 语法检查与修复
对于初学者来说,常见的问题是代码语法错误,而这些错误往往难以发现,导致程序运行不正常或产生意想不到的结果,ChatGPT编程助手可以快速识别出代码中的错误,并提供详细的错误解释以及修正建议,使用户能够及时纠正这些问题,从而避免不必要的麻烦和损失。
2. 代码生成与优化
在面对一些复杂的编程任务时,很多开发者可能会感到无从下手,不知道如何编写出高效的代码,ChatGPT编程助手不仅可以提供代码示例和实现思路,还能通过学习大量优秀的开源项目,结合当前项目的具体需求,生成针对性的代码片段,并提出改进建议,通过对已有代码的分析和对比,还可以帮助开发者实现代码优化,提升程序的执行效率。
3. 算法与数据结构讲解
对于那些想要深入学习算法和数据结构的人来说,ChatGPT编程助手也能起到重要的作用,通过与用户的互动,它可以逐步引导用户理解复杂的算法思想,并通过具体的实例来展示这些算法的实际应用场景,这样不仅能够加深用户对算法的理解,还能激发他们进一步探索的兴趣。
4. 跨平台兼容性建议
在进行跨平台开发时,不同平台之间的兼容性问题经常困扰着开发者,ChatGPT编程助手可以根据项目的需求,为用户提供合适的跨平台方案,并详细说明每种方案的优势和劣势,它还能帮助用户了解各种技术栈之间的相互关系,从而更好地制定开发策略。
ChatGPT编程助手的应用场景与影响
1. 编程教学与学习
对于正在学习编程的学生和爱好者而言,ChatGPT编程助手是一个很好的学习伙伴,它可以针对不同水平的学习者提供个性化的指导,帮助他们解决学习过程中的各种困惑,提高学习效率,ChatGPT还支持创建课程大纲和实验项目,使编程学习更加系统化和实用化。
2. 项目开发与协作
在团队协作中,ChatGPT编程助手可以帮助成员之间的沟通更加高效顺畅,当某个团队成员遇到难题时,可以通过ChatGPT获得即时的帮助;而在撰写文档时,也可以借助其强大的文本编辑功能来完成高质量的文档输出,它还能够自动检测文档格式错误并给出修改建议,极大地提高了工作效率。
3. 问题诊断与故障排除
在实际开发过程中,常常会出现各种各样的问题和故障,使用ChatGPT编程助手不仅能迅速定位问题所在,还能提供详细的解决方案,无论是操作系统层面的问题还是软件包依赖关系冲突,甚至是第三方库的兼容性问题,ChatGPT都可以给出针对性的建议。
ChatGPT编程助手的发展前景与挑战
尽管ChatGPT编程助手已经取得了一定的成效,但其发展前景依然广阔,随着人工智能技术的不断进步,ChatGPT有望更加智能化地理解用户需求,并提供更为精确和个性化的帮助,在这一过程中也面临一些挑战,比如如何确保算法的安全性和隐私保护,如何平衡用户反馈与系统性能等,解决这些问题需要多方合作和持续创新。
ChatGPT编程助手作为一款强大的工具,正逐渐成为程序员不可或缺的伙伴,通过其强大的语言处理能力和丰富的功能模块,不仅能够简化编程过程,还能促进编程教育的进步和发展,随着技术的不断成熟和完善,相信ChatGPT将会发挥更大的作用,推动编程领域迈向更加美好的明天。
本文标签属性:
ChatGPT编程助手功能:编程助手下载
编程助手:编程助手工具
ChatGPT:chatgpt官网